Understanding Early Retirement
Early retirement normally describes leaving the labor force before the traditional retirement age. For some, it might mean retiring in their 50s, while for others, it might even indicate a more adventurous exit in their 40s. Regardless of the timing, the underlying principle stays the exact same: attaining financial independence early permits a different quality of life.

1. What is the ideal age to aim for early retirement?There is no one-size-fits-all answer, as individual circumstances differ commonly. Lots of go for their 50s or perhaps 40s, but the secret is lining up retirement timing with financial readiness. 2. Just how much money do I need to retire early?The general guideline recommends conserving 25 times your anticipated annual expenses. This suggests if you expect to invest ₤ 40,000 each year, you ought to target ₤ 1 million in financial investments. 3. What financial investment methods work best for early retirement?Many early retired people choose a varied portfolio, balancing stocks and bonds, and using tax-advantaged accounts to optimize investment development. 4. Can I withdraw from pension before a particular age?Most tax-advantaged pension enforce penalties for early withdrawals before age 59 1/2.
